The Opportunity:
As a Research Intern, you will support the mission of the College of Veterinary Medicine by identifying and defining research problems, design hypotheses and methodology to be used in the experiment, design specific phases of research projects, analyze research results, develop conclusions and hypothesis, and present research results in publishable form both in writing and in scientific meetings. Primary focus of research for your role will be in the area of addiction on drugs of abuse and the impact on society. You will be driving an addiction research agenda, as well as assisting with other projects in the laboratory as needed. Additionally, you will be assisting day-to-day research functions as well as leading students.
